Certain conditions including complete congenital stationary night blindness, melanoma-associated retinopathy, and juvenile X-linked retinoschisis produce a characteristic abnormality of this response that has been termed electronegative. Specifically, the a-wave has a normal (or nearly normal) amplitude, whereas the b-wave is markedly attenuated. This guide helps your company comply with the DOT 49 CFR 172.602 requirement that hazmat shipments be accompanied with emergency response information. 0000007770 00000 n The ERG identifies small spills as those that involve quantities that are less than 200 liters for liquids and less than 300 kilograms for solids; and large spills than involve quantities that are greater than 200 liters and greater than 300 kilograms of solids. The green-bordered pages recommend initial isolation or protective action distances for hazardous material spills that involve Toxic by Inhalation (TIH) material, chemical warfare agents, or produce TIH material when coming into contact with water. a.
